Ensuring secure and reliable payment methods is fundamental for the success of an online casino. Players need confidence that their funds and personal data are protected, which directly influences trust and platform reputation. Implementing robust payment security measures involves a combination of selecting the right payment gateways, applying advanced encryption protocols, verifying user identities effectively, complying with international regulations, and offering user-friendly transaction options. In this comprehensive guide, we explore each critical step, backed by industry data and best practices, to help your platform establish secure payment methods that safeguard users and foster growth.
Security is the foremost criterion when choosing a payment gateway. Reliable providers must comply with PCI DSS (Payment Card Industry Data Security Standard), which sets stringent rules for handling cardholder data. For example, providers like Stripe and PayPal demonstrate PCI DSS compliance and are trusted globally. Additionally, platforms should analyze the provider’s fraud detection capabilities, transaction monitoring, and support for multi-factor authentication (MFA). According to a 2022 report, over 60% of online transactions involve fraud attempts; thus, choosing gateways with advanced fraud prevention features reduces exposure to financial losses. Seamless integration minimizes friction for users and maintains platform stability. This involves using APIs provided by payment providers that adhere to industry standards. For example, using Stripe’s API allows dynamic customization of payment pages, supporting multiple currencies and localization, which is vital for international users. Proper API integration also ensures real-time processing and reduces transaction failures. Successful integration requires thorough testing to prevent security loopholes that could be exploited by cybercriminals.
Speed and security often go hand-in-hand. Fast transaction processing enhances user experience—according to industry research, delays over 10 seconds cause 30% of users to abandon deposits. Leading gateways incorporate fraud detection tools like machine learning algorithms that analyze transaction patterns in real-time, flag suspicious activities, and prevent unauthorized transactions. For instance, features such as AVS (Address Verification Service) and 3D Secure add layers of security without sacrificing speed. Regularly updating these systems based on emerging fraud tactics remains essential.
SSL (Secure Sockets Layer) and its successor, TLS (Transport Layer Security), encrypt data exchanged between users and the platform. This prevents interception by malicious actors. Practically, this means that all deposit and withdrawal pages should operate over HTTPS with a valid SSL certificate. Studies indicate that websites utilizing HTTPS are trusted by over 85% of users, boosting confidence. Ensuring up-to-date protocols (preferably TLS 1.2 or above) is critical, as older versions are vulnerable to attacks like POODLE.
Beyond transport layer encryption, customer data stored within your servers should be encrypted using strong algorithms like AES-256. This protects against database breaches. For example, if a data breach occurs, encrypted data remains unintelligible without the decryption keys. Key management practices—such as segregating keys from encrypted data—further enhance security. Regular updates and patching of encryption systems combat evolving vulnerabilities.
Periodic security audits identify weaknesses before cybercriminals can exploit them. This includes penetration testing, code review, and compliance assessments. According to the Verizon Data Breach Investigations Report, 85% of breaches involved known vulnerabilities that had not been patched. Employing external auditors and automated scanning tools helps maintain a robust security posture and ensures adherence to latest standards.
KYC procedures are critical for verifying users during registration and before transactions. This involves collecting documents like government-issued IDs, proof of address, and sometimes financial statements. Platforms like Betway employ automated KYC checks that confirm user identity within minutes, preventing identity theft and fraud. Studies show that effective KYC reduces deposit fraud by up to 70%, making it a core component of secure payment workflows.
Biometrics—such as fingerprint, facial recognition, or voice authentication—offer a high level of security and convenience. For example, integrating biometric login options reduces reliance on passwords, which are vulnerable to phishing and hacking. Companies like Trustly incorporate biometric authentication in their mobile payment solutions, enhancing user security without adding complexity. According to research, biometric verification reduces fraud-related chargebacks by approximately 55%.
Behavioral analytics involve tracking user activity patterns—such as login times, device fingerprinting, and transaction amounts—to detect anomalies. Systems that flag deviations from typical behavior enable proactive responses, like manual review or temporary account suspension. For instance, if a user suddenly makes a large deposit from a new device, alerts can trigger additional verification, significantly reducing the risk of account takeover.
Operating in regulated jurisdictions demands obtaining licenses from authorities such as the Malta Gaming Authority or UK Gambling Commission. These licenses often include strict compliance obligations, including secure payment processing standards. For example, the MGA mandates regular security audits and adherence to anti-fraud measures, ensuring that licensed operators meet high security benchmarks.
AML policies involve monitoring transactions for suspicious activities, reporting large or unusual transactions to authorities, and maintaining a clear audit trail. Incorporating automated AML tools—such as transaction monitoring software—detects patterns indicative of laundering. For example, transactions just below reporting thresholds or rapid deposit-withdrawal cycles can trigger alerts for review. Strict AML adherence protects platforms from legal penalties and enhances credibility.
Accurate and detailed records of all transactions facilitate audits, ensure compliance, and provide legal protection. This includes storing logs of deposits, withdrawals, KYC verification steps, and any suspicious activity reports. Platforms should implement secure, regularly backed-up record systems aligned with international standards like GDPR and PCI DSS. Transparency fosters trust among regulators and customers alike.
Providing a choice of payment options—such as credit/debit cards, e-wallets, bank transfers, and cryptocurrencies—ensures accessibility across different markets. For instance, users in Europe may prefer Skrill or Neteller, while players in Asia might favor local e-wallets like Alipay or WeChat Pay. Supporting regional payment methods enhances user adoption and satisfaction while maintaining security standards.
Simplified, clear interfaces reduce errors and increase user confidence. Including step-by-step guidance, progress indicators, and confirmation prompts ensures that users understand each transaction. Including a summary before final confirmation can prevent accidental deposits or withdrawals, reducing disputes and chargebacks.
Offering comprehensive FAQs, live chat support, and email assistance helps users navigate security features and address issues promptly. Transparent communications about security measures—such as confirming that deposits are encrypted—builds trust. For example, displaying security badges and certificates during transactions reassures users that their data is protected.
